Ok so things are gonna get super custom with this. I couldn't help myself so I made a paper mock up of the size of the tablet, according to the Samsung website. Then I got ahold of MS Paint again! Gotta love it!

Here's what I came up with.

Here's our blank slate. This is the current OEM in dash unit.

IMG00631-20110818-1650.jpg

There's a couple of issues I'll address as we go along but overall it's a pretty good spot. There is quite a bit of slope but I think I can get around it in a flowing manner to get this to work.

So this was the original plan: Wanting to keep the HVAC controls where they were, knowing that I was going to loose the vent in the upper left there, I decided to put it here. The top HVAC controls, if you'll notice in the picture above, has a pretty straight line the defines the slope and almost divides the unit. Here's the picture of the original thought with the paper mock up.

IMG00621-20110818-1635.jpg

So after looking at that I decided I didn't like it. I want this thing to be more upright and not have to look at it at an angle. This is where a lot of vehicles take advantage over mine, like the chevy's, fords, etc which have more vertical dashes. I, as you can see, do not. So I got to thinking, what can I do about this. Started moving the mock up around and seeing what I could do.

Here's what I came up with. I decided I'm gonna have to get seriously custom with it. Meaning, I'm gonna move the HVAC controls, the Hazard Button, and the Air Bag indicator light. I think, at this point I'm still gonna loose the vent, but I'm a bit closer to a good thing. I like the position. Here's the second option picture:

IMG00624-20110818-1637.jpg

As you can see the vent is still impeded quite a bit. I could maybe still save it, but it would take some serious alteration.

So I thought more about it and this is what I finally came up with. Here's the last pic and option three:

Oops apparently I didn't take a straight on of this, and I've already thrown the paper away. Here are the sides.

IMG00625-20110818-1639.jpg

You can see in this pic I could almost save the vent. Again we'll have to wait and see what happens after I play around with it.

IMG00626-20110818-1639.jpg

So with all that, I have committed at this point to move the HVAC controls, and the other items as well. Found this as a good place to put them. I rarely use this thing, and honestly it's removable, out of the way, and probably going to be the easiest place to put it.

IMG00627-20110818-1639.jpg

Here's a little MS Paint alteration to show you how it'll look.

HVACMove.jpg

So that's the idea right now. I may still end up losing the vent, I don't really know yet. I'm gonna have to make the fiberglass pan for it and then see where I can put it. I may be able to go more to the right and fiberglass and mold it in nicely to flow with the dash, but I don't think I could go deep flush mount with it if I did that. We'll have to see what I can come up with.

Found a possible snag in my plans. After reading more on the Galaxy 7's docking station everything suggests the audio through the 3.5mm jack on the dock. However the HDMI cables carry an audio signal which can be converted through the converter that I'm going to use. However, my fear is that the port will not support the audio through the HDMI cable. So what I'm going to do is just order the dock. Once I get it, I'll test it out and see if it will work through the converter. If it doesn't then I'll go to the Media Tab like I was going to do previously before I found the dock conversion.

Here's the catch. If I have to go to that adapter instead of the dock, I just found out they're not even shipping them or supposed to be released, until early or mid September. Not the end of the world, however, I'd like to find this out sooner rather than later.
